Saturday, December 11, 2010

Space Cruiser Yamato-Road Show video found!

Here is a very interesting YouTube clip I found dealing with the Space Cruiser Yamato live-action movie release (should have already taken place by now).

Anyway, if you have problems with the video on my blog, just view it on YouTube direct.

